2. What is a Content Calendar?

A content calendar is a planning tool that helps you organize and schedule your content across different platforms. It outlines what type of content will be published, when it will go live, and where it will be distributed. There are various types of content calendars—some businesses prefer digital tools like Trello or Asana, while others stick to traditional methods like spreadsheets or planners.

5. Steps to Create an Effective Content Calendar

Research and Planning

The first step in creating a content calendar is understanding your audience. Who are they? What are their interests? Once you’ve defined your target audience, the next step is setting clear, achievable goals.

Content Audit

Before you start scheduling new content, conduct a content audit. This involves reviewing your existing content to identify what’s working, what’s not, and where there are gaps that need to be filled.

Scheduling Content

When scheduling, consider the frequency of your posts. Striking a balance between different content types—blogs, videos, social media posts—can help keep your audience engaged without overwhelming them.
